Dial Extension Analyze Tables are not set at default.
Conditions
When the system uses the Dial Extension Analyze Table to determine the dial
type, the lower table has priority. For example, if Table 1 has 211 defined and
Table 2 has 2113 defined, Table 1 is used to determine the dial type.
